续Demo---学生信息管理系统

简单的基本功能已实现。

功能权限、菜单权限:学生和老师登录系统后显示的菜单栏不同,操作功能不同。

发现一个新的技能点:在添加/编辑学生信息的jsp界面中,选择所属的班级时使用列表框。在信息回显的时候学生是哪个班级的,下拉选项回显学生所在的班级。

解决办法:新建一张表存储班级类别。把班级类别存入域中,在下拉选项中读取域中的值

<td >
所属班级:
</td>
<td >
<select name="sclass" id="sclass">
    <c:forEach items="${cList }" var="category">
    <option value="${category.cid}">${category.cname }</option>
    </c:forEach>
</select>

</td>

使用jquery在页面加载后回显实体类category的id(表中是唯一的),从而该id对应的班级类别被选中

$(function(){
////获得当前回显的category的cid班级类别
$("#sclass option[value='${category.cid }']").prop("selected",true);
});

猜你喜欢

转载自blog.csdn.net/jinchunzhao123/article/details/80948663